
Shreveport Police Arrest Man Wanted for May Shooting
Shreveport Police have arrested a man they believe is responsible for a shooting last month on Monkhouse Drive.
Demetrius Hill was arrested after the month-long search after confirming his identity. Police say Hill was involved in a heated argument that led to him shooting at the person he was fighting with. He left after the first shot was fired, but then he came back and shot the person in the hand.
Yesterday, SPD with the help of the Shreveport City Marshal's Office, were able to find and arrest Hill. He's looking at several charges related to the May shooting.
From SPD:
"The Shreveport Police Department remains committed to ensuring the safety of our community and holding those who commit acts of violence accountable."
